Reference Values

Therapeutic concentration:  50-100 mcg/mL

Critical value >130 mcg/mL

Alerting category: Always called within 1 hour

Note:  Blood levels may be increased with liver disease due to prolonged half-life, and decreased in children due to faster clearance.
